Hemorrhagic cystitis: a review of management strategies and emerging treatments

Hemorrhagic cystitis, a condition marked by persistent hematuria post cancer treatment, remains enigmatic. Acrolein toxicity from chemotherapy and fibrosis/vascular remodeling after radiation are suspected culprits. Standard care still eludes, but short-term successes seen in cohort studies with fulguration, hyperbaric oxygen, botulinum toxin A, and intravesical therapies offer hope. Excitingly, liposomal tacrolimus emerges as a promising contender for further research.
